AngryChris Posted April 1, 2014 Share Posted April 1, 2014 I've sold a lot of Big Texas cinnamon rolls with this demographic. I focus less on the "hot stuff" because a lot of them simply don't seem to care for the hot stuff THAT I SELL in my area. That doesn't mean that they don't like spicy food, it just means that they don't seem to care for flamin' hot cheetos, hot pork rinds, etc... I definitely don't sell much chocolate but they seem to prefer simpler stuff like cheezits, nacho doritos, etc.... As for soda, definitely use Fanta/Crush, Pepsi, Sprite, and other local favorites. They seem to care far less about having a variety of colas and care far more about having a variety of fruity sodas. I only have one account with such a demographic though. allen watson Posted April 1, 2014 Share Posted April 1, 2014 Drinks: 90% of my accounts are Hispanic. Coke (Coka) sells 10-1 over anything else here. Pepsi (Baisy) about mid-bottom. Monster #2, Squirt #3, Gatorade #4, Kerns variety is okay but tapers off after a few months. Snacks: Anything pastry (bread). One location I can't stock enough chocolate cupcakes, another one 2 doors down don't touch the cupcakes. Cheese Danish, cherry cheese Danish, mini-donuts, Iced honey buns, etc. Doritos regular, ruffles sour/cream, regular lays sell really good, salsitas, Gardettos. I give all my outdated chips out as samples to get them to try new flavors. Once they find out that there is more to life than pork rinds with Tapatio sauce, sales take-off on the main stream chips. Candy: Blah. Peanuts, Kars, Hershey w/Almonds, Nutter Butter, Skittles. Blah. Cold Food: Burritos-cheaper the better, Spicy dry soup.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
